Rated 5 out of 5 stars

Worth 🙌

I am about 80% through the course, and I am happy with my purchase. While the course doesn't go in detail on every concept (which there are many free online resources for), it provides instruction in the most necessary areas of coding (HTML, CSS, JS) and explains how to apply those concepts through code-alongs and projects. Most importantly, the program provides advice and pointers on how to achieve success professionally, whether as a Shopify/e-commerce developer or applying for developer positions within a company. Lastly, I appreciate the frequent updates to the program (since the technology changes often), and the great assistance and support I've received from the instructors and TAs.

Rated 5 out of 5 stars

Not just a course, it's a community

Prior to joining Freemote, I'd taken numerous courses on web development. I'd heard suggestions to learn what people are hiring for, so I got 2 AWS certifications. I learned MySQL, data structures, React, TypeScript, Linux, etc etc etc. Nothing was helping me land a gig.

Here's where Freemote shines. It's not just some follow-along, code-by-numbers course. There's integrated challenges to help you prepare. There's feedback and reviews for your portfolio. There's *specific* instructions on how to get your freelancing profile set up, workflow, accounting, and more. There's an incredibly supportive Facebook group that includes helpful links, a job board and even a weekly Q&A session! They've taken feedback and quickly implemented upgrades and feature requests.

Aaron and Jan have created a great program with a great community. 12/10

Rated 5 out of 5 stars

Aaron and Jan are some of the greatest…

Aaron and Jan are some of the greatest teachers I've had the pleasure to be taught by. The information in here provides everything you need to know to succeed as a freelancer, specifically as a Shopify a front-end developer. I landed clients on Upwork within weeks of taking the course, and after a few months I am now a Top Rated Upwork freelancer. It has to be emphasized though that they do not hold your hand (although are extremely responsive to any questions or feedback inquiries you have). You have to put your own effort in to succeed in this course - and it takes a lot out of you! In my opinion though, if you put in the work, it can be definitely worth it.
